Antique Slumber Old Town Bed & Breakfast is located in 'Old Town' Niagara-on-the-Lake, recognized as the prettiest town in Canada. The hotel sits just two blocks away from Queen Street, the main thoroughfare filled with shops and restaurants. Guests enjoy ample free private parking, allowing for easy exploration of the surrounding area on foot.
Historical Significance
This renovated 145-year-old home has been in the Fowler family for five generations, providing a glimpse into the local heritage. Hosts Colin and Cathy Fowler offer insights into Niagara's rich history that dates back 200 years. Guests can engage with the family legacy while enjoying their stay in a historic setting.
Room Options
The hotel offers three distinct room types, including the Oak Leaf Room with a cathedral ceiling and skylight. The Main Floor Room features either a king-sized bed or twin beds along with an ensuite bathroom equipped with a jet-air bathtub. Each room includes electric fireplaces, perfect for cozy evenings after exploring local festivities.
Dining Experience
Guests are invited to enjoy a hearty breakfast each morning, featuring homemade muffins and jams made from local fruits. The dining room benefits from sunlight streaming through large windows, enhancing the meal experience. Dietary needs can be accommodated upon request, ensuring that every guest leaves the table satisfied.
